Sankt Gerold N climb
A run-hike climb above Sankt Gerold in Vorarlberg. Its 2.1 TEP puts it in the easier half of the catalogue. Its steepest 500 metres run at 17.8% and start 1.4 km in, in the middle of the climb, so pace the first part. Most runners need 19 to 31 minutes. Mostly on gravel and farm tracks. It faces north: the shady side, where snow stays longest.
